The Role: This position is working for a very exciting and fast-growing Multichannel Retailer that makes stylish women's and men's clothing. They have established themselves as a brilliant brand in the sector and devised an exciting strategy for the future. They are hiring for an exciting Group Reporting Manager opportunity reporting directly to a dynamic and successful CFO. You will be a core member of the wider finance team and play a key part in supporting and strengthening the accounting function throughout all teams in the department. The role will involve managing the Group consolidated results on a monthly basis and ensuring the accuracy and maintenance of the Group Management accounts and the timely reporting of the Group results for the Annual Report and Interim Results. This role will also have three direct reports to support you in your work. This is an exciting opportunity for a driven individual who is looking to fast track their career with a great salary on offer plus bonus and benefits.

Candidate Requirements:
  • Experience working within Group Reporting (retail experience is advantageous)
  • Qualified Accountant (ACA/ACCA), Big 4 trained, as an auditor or technical accountant, with 3-5 years PQE
  • A technically strong accountant able to interpret and articulate complex accounting guidance clearly in a clear and concise manner in both written and verbal formats, with an excellent technical knowledge base in IFRS and FRS 101/102
  • Experience in the production of and/or audit of Plc accounts
  • Excellent attention to detail and a commitment to accuracy in all aspects of financial reporting
  • Proactive, organised, with the ability to manage multiple workstreams concurrently and a willingness to learn and work with initiative
  • Have a commercial outlook and an understanding of how accounting standards are applied in a commercial retail context
